Powers to target dog fouling extended, says Cheshire East Council

Powers to target dog fouling extended, says Cheshire East Council

Cheshire East Council is extending its controls on dog fouling, criminal activity and anti-social behaviour for a further three years.

The authority’s cabinet has voted to renew a series of public space protection orders (PSPOs).
